I'm working lots of you guys with my peanut whistle here on Statia. I have a K3 with old software that will put out 120 watts (when the line voltage allows) and an 80m inverted vee at about 30'. Fed with ladder line/balun  it tunes most of the bands except 160m. The location is great - about 300' up the side of the (hopefully extinct) volcano overlooking the Caribbean to the northwest. It always helps to have a beautiful view from your operating position. Europe is slightly blocked by Round Hill, but nobody told that to every "300 watt" Italian station. They all call at the same time, never ceasing.

I'm not sure what this new country business is all about though. I checked and it was absolutely the same place on October 10 as it was on October 9! Things are so slow on Statia that they still have the same Netherlands Antilles flag flying. I guess they will get around to changing it one of these days. There's no rush... They did have a cool reggae band playing in the street in town that had a glittery 10-10-10 banner behind them. No one really cares much about the governmental changes except for concerns that they may lose their "free" government health care now. I noticed a poster at the airport saying that they would be hiring two ne customs agents for Statia and Saba. There is no customs now on the SSS islands, so I'm guessing that may be how the "free healthcare", etc. will be funded from now on.

I'm done with breakfast so it's back on the bands for a while. I'm trying to mix it up with CW/SSB/RTTY. I have MMTTY going now so I'm not trudging along using the K3 CW to RTTY converter as I did on the first day. That was pretty feeble! I'll be glad to QSY to different bands for you guys when things slow down. Tried 160 with K4CIA with no luck so I guess that is the only band I can't get out on.
